Red knot may be extinct in five years (1 Viewer)

Unfortunately in a 5-4 vote NJ has also decided to allow the harvesting of 150,000 horseshoe crabs this year after the moratorium expired. This is terrible news for the Red Knot, a species already on the brink of extinction.
